Periodic Electrical Inspections
Electrical fix wiring installation testing of installations is necessary as they deteriorate with age. This is due to a number of factors such as damage, wear and tear, corrosion, excessive electrical loading and environmental influences.
Electricity can be an invisible danger that can cause shocks, severe burns, and death, as well as property damage from fires and explosions. In some cases, there is no warning of the danger to come. With a proper electrical testing service offering electrical periodic testing and inspection, you can protect yourself and your property.
Primarily we offer two levels of electrical fix wiring installation testing: Periodic Electrical Inspection, Test & Certification Report; and Routine Electrical Inspection
The periodic electrical inspection of the fixed wiring installation test & certification is the industry standard - to BS7671.
The routine electrical inspection to your fixed wiring installation is an intermediate measure that contains some testing but is not as thorough as the electrical periodic test. This can be used between electrical periodic inspections to monitor for deterioration, or where the fuller electrical testing and inspection was not felt necessary.
By law you must take precautions against the risk of death or personal injury from electricity in work activities (Electricity at Work Regulations 1989). Neglecting faulty electrical systems could result in injuries to your employees, lost income and fines if found in breach of your statutory responsibilities for electrical periodic testing. In some instances it may even invalidate your insurance claims.
There are maximum periods allowed between electrical periodic testing that determines how often the electrical fixed wiring installation test needs to be carried out. These periods are further explained in our section for electrical periodic testing.
